Output db4db57875973f522e08817dddefcfb761f52f00a5f361e9a7abff3e352fe7ab:21

value
1409295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6046c16b2363d37ebbea4063b494816259e23ad OP_EQUAL
address
3JHSCicKoCLKzc67GeZoX54cj2Cs8PyYk7
transaction
db4db57875973f522e08817dddefcfb761f52f00a5f361e9a7abff3e352fe7ab
spent
true